Liverpool to host Brighton

01/29/2012 11:46:33 PM

Carling Cup finalists Liverpool have been drawn at home to Brighton & Hove Albion in the fifth round of the FA Cup.

Brighton caused the biggest upset in round four when they beat Newcastle United at The Amex and will want revenge on Liverpool who knocked them out in the third round of the Carling Cup earlier this season.

Chelsea have a home tie against Championship side Birmingham City after their victory over QPR.

League Two Crawley Town, who shocked Hull City on Saturday, will host Premier League side Stoke, while League One high-flyers Stevenage welcome Tottenham Hotspur to Broadhall Way.

Everton will host the winners of the replay between Blackpool and Sheffield Wednesday while Norwich City will entertain Leicester City at Carrow Road.

The winners of the replay between Sunderland and Middlesbrough will be at home to Arsenal.

The winners of the replay between Championship sides Millwall and Southampton will host Bolton Wanderers.
